This air fryer frozen haddock recipe is simple and quick. Cooking frozen haddock in air fryer is easy and the fish fillets come out tender, flaky, flavorful, and delicious.

Ingredients
- 4-5 Frozen Haddock Fillets
- ½ teaspoon Paprika
- ¼ teaspoon each Garlic powder and Onion granules
- ¼ teaspoon Parsley
- ¼ teaspoon Black pepper
- Salt to taste
- 1 tablespoon Olive oil
Instructions
-
Run the haddock fillets under tap water to get the ice off them and pat the fish fillets dry with paper towels.
-
Mix olive oil, paprika, garlic powder, parsley, onion granules, black pepper and salt.
-
Brush the seasoning mix all over the frozen haddock fillets.
-
Arrange the seasoned haddock in the air fryer basket.
-
Air fry haddock for 4 minutes, flip, and air fry for 4-6 more minutes.
-
Bring it out of the air and let it rest for a few minutes to redistribute the juice inside.
Serve and enjoy.
Notes
-
- No need to thaw the fish first. Cook it from frozen.
-
- Deglazing the haddock fillets will let the seasoning adhere to the fish.
-
- Try different seasonings for variation in taste.
-
- Arrange the haddock in a single layer. Don’t overcrowd the air fryer.
- Let the fish rest for a few minutes before serving.
